Ho Chi Minh City embraces green consumption trend

Ho Chi Minh City embraces green consumption trend

Since early 2026, many supermarket chains in Ho Chi Minh City have begun charging for biodegradable plastic bags to encourage shoppers to bring their own bags and use reusable alternatives, helping reduce plastic waste. Although the shift initially caused some inconvenience, consumers are gradually embracing the change, adjusting both awareness and behavior in support of environmental protection.
